Abuja Pupils Learn on Bare Floor as Teachers Struggle Without Chairs

Parents in Jijimgba, Kuje Area Council of the FCT, are withdrawing their children from the Local Education Authority (LEA) Primary School due to poor learning conditions, including a lack of teachers and dilapidated classrooms.

The school, built by the community 18 years ago, is in disrepair, forcing pupils to sit on the floor while teachers use windows as seats due to a shortage of desks and chairs. The PTA chairman, Danjuma Enoch Bako, highlighted the severe impact on learning, especially during the rainy season, when classrooms flood.

A teacher, Silas Alkali, lamented the shortage of staff, saying some teachers rarely show up. He urged the Local Education Authority to send more teachers, as many request transfers due to insecurity.

An LEA official confirmed the issue has been reported to the council chairman for action.
